Evo 3.10.4

I receive some very large log files by email (text format, logs in email
body).

When I click to select/view the message, Evo CPU usage jumps and then
becomes unresponsive (did not have patience to wait > 5 min). Evo has to be
force quit.

Actions such as copy/move to another folder, or even manual delete, is
prone to the same freezing.

It would be helpful, if there was a way to
1) right-click the message and perform some actions without Evo attempting
to read the message
2) set a time-out period after which Evo stops processing the message (ie.
doesn't attempt to display the entire message)

For now, I have one bothersome message which I can't remove from a folder
due to said problem.

Is there a way to get around this?
